Output f0db76455d7673d90b8a42b731894d95e75dd67daa08166cbaf8fd24ae90d9e2:0

value
6506159
script pubkey
OP_0 OP_PUSHBYTES_20 fb8d27f78126eb10336bf218416657e8818232bd
address
bc1qlwxj0aupym43qvmt7gvyzejhazqcyv4aj23n9z
transaction
f0db76455d7673d90b8a42b731894d95e75dd67daa08166cbaf8fd24ae90d9e2
confirmations
70331
spent
true